Stay organized with collections
Save and categorize content based on your preferences.
java.beans
Interfaces
Classes
IndexedPropertyChangeEvent |
An "IndexedPropertyChange" event gets delivered whenever a component that
conforms to the JavaBeans™ specification (a "bean") changes a bound
indexed property.
|
PropertyChangeEvent |
A "PropertyChange" event gets delivered whenever a bean changes a "bound"
or "constrained" property.
|
PropertyChangeListenerProxy |
A class which extends the EventListenerProxy
specifically for adding a PropertyChangeListener
with a "bound" property.
|
PropertyChangeSupport |
This is a utility class that can be used by beans that support bound
properties.
|
Content and code samples on this page are subject to the licenses described in the Content License. Java and OpenJDK are trademarks or registered trademarks of Oracle and/or its affiliates.
Last updated 2025-02-10 UTC.
[null,null,["Last updated 2025-02-10 UTC."],[],[],null,["# java.beans\n\nAdded in [API level 3](/guide/topics/manifest/uses-sdk-element#ApiLevels) \n\njava.beans\n==========\n\nInterfaces\n----------\n\n|------------------------------------------------------------------------|---------------------------------------------------------------------------------|\n| [PropertyChangeListener](/reference/java/beans/PropertyChangeListener) | A \"PropertyChange\" event gets fired whenever a bean changes a \"bound\" property. |\n\nClasses\n-------\n\n|----------------------------------------------------------------------------------|-----------------------------------------------------------------------------------------------------------------------------------------------------------------|\n| [IndexedPropertyChangeEvent](/reference/java/beans/IndexedPropertyChangeEvent) | An \"IndexedPropertyChange\" event gets delivered whenever a component that conforms to the JavaBeans™ specification (a \"bean\") changes a bound indexed property. |\n| [PropertyChangeEvent](/reference/java/beans/PropertyChangeEvent) | A \"PropertyChange\" event gets delivered whenever a bean changes a \"bound\" or \"constrained\" property. |\n| [PropertyChangeListenerProxy](/reference/java/beans/PropertyChangeListenerProxy) | A class which extends the `EventListenerProxy` specifically for adding a `PropertyChangeListener` with a \"bound\" property. |\n| [PropertyChangeSupport](/reference/java/beans/PropertyChangeSupport) | This is a utility class that can be used by beans that support bound properties. |\n\n-\n\n Interfaces\n ----------\n\n - [PropertyChangeListener](/reference/java/beans/PropertyChangeListener)\n-\n\n Classes\n -------\n\n - [IndexedPropertyChangeEvent](/reference/java/beans/IndexedPropertyChangeEvent)\n - [PropertyChangeEvent](/reference/java/beans/PropertyChangeEvent)\n - [PropertyChangeListenerProxy](/reference/java/beans/PropertyChangeListenerProxy)\n - [PropertyChangeSupport](/reference/java/beans/PropertyChangeSupport)"]]